Hi! Finally got my MyIDE internal stable in my XEGS and havn't gotten any other accessories like sio2pc, and I ran outta money for any more equipment (In Between Jobs taking care on my Son while schools out). Do I really need to use an sio2pc or sio2usb or other boot to update firmware on MyIDE+Flash Internal? Can I create a ramdrive (within 64k) and then disable MyIDE to execute .xex update? I suppose I can dig through my junk looking for a MAX232 IC to build an SIO2PC Or wait untill I work again and order more stuff... last hiatus took 2.5 Years, and just got a whole lotta time now to fiddle and tinker |

The easy way to update is using sio2pc and ape. The new eprom-core is build into an exe file using a PC-program from steve. In theory, but I have never tried, you can load this from IDE-area. But be careful, one failure and your MyIDE is bricked. This exe is a low-memory user, so you can't use DOS to load/execute it. If you can wait a week, I can have a look at this method, but still on holidays. For internal MyIDE, I would suggest not to use the latest firmware. It is experimental and part of the MyBIOS is permanently stored on CF/IDE. Perhaps I'm going to release a internal MyBIOS version later this year. With all the updates I did on the -F versions. |
